
How Early Should A Fractured Patella Be Fixed?

There is no emergency in operating immediately!
Detailed Answer:
Hi and thank you so much for this query.
I am so sorry to hear about this fractured patella that you have mentioned. There is no problem waiting up to the end of the week for your appointment. As it was immobilized and pain being managed, you are okay. Generally, surgeons would want too examine fully when he inflammation is subsided and only operate then if need be. With the fracture and joint immobilized, there is no further damage that can be done to the fracture site and surrounding tissue.
